Why Certain Roads and Intersections in Jackson See More Accidents
According to a report by WJTV, the most dangerous roads in Jackson, MS, are:
- Northside Drive, which had 11 fatal crashes and 12 deaths over a three-year span
- U.S. 80, particularly from Hampstead Boulevard in the northwest to U.S. 51 in the southeast, which had 13 deaths in 13 fatal accidents over the same three-year span
- Interstate 55, as three fatal accidents killed four people around "The Stack," and six accidents between exits 100 and 102 resulted in six traffic fatalities
High speeds, heavy traffic volumes, and confusing layouts make these some of the leading Jackson, MS, car accident hotspots.
Intersections Where Drivers Should Use Extra Caution
According to local outlets WJTV and WLBT, the following are the most dangerous intersections where Jackson motorists should exercise extra caution due to the likelihood of intersection accidents:
- U.S. 80 and MS-18 in Brandon
- U.S. 80 and Airport Road in Pearl
- Lakeland Drive and Airport Road in Flowood
- Bailey Avenue and Woodrow Wilson Avenue, also known as The Five Points
What to Do After an Accident at a Dangerous Intersection
If you get in an accident in one of the dangerous intersections in Jackson, what you do next can affect your health and your legal rights.
- Start by calling the police at 911 if it’s an emergency or (601) 960-0794 if it’s not.
- If you’re able to do so, photograph the scene and get the contact details of anyone who was involved in the crash or saw what happened.
You can protect your right to seek compensation by taking the following steps in the days and weeks to come by:
- Getting prompt medical treatment and following your doctor’s orders
- Obtaining the police report of your accident, which you can do through the City of Jackson’s online portal
- Not talking to insurance adjusters and never admitting fault
